Review Analysis Results
Analysis Summary
This product shows a moderately suspicious review pattern with approximately 40-45% potentially inauthentic reviews. The rating distribution is heavily skewed toward 5-star reviews (12 out of 14 reviews), with only one 4-star and one 1-star review. The verified purchase rate is 100%, which is positive, but the overwhelming positivity combined with repetitive language patterns raises concerns about review manipulation.
Several reviews exhibit nearly identical phrasing and structure. For example, review #2 states 'Didn't think I'd ever hype up a car trash can, but this Vankor bin is legit' while review #15 repeats this exact same opening phrase. Review #7 and #16 are identical duplicates, both mentioning 'I drive a 2012 Hyundai sonata and it fits perfectly and looks so cute.' This duplication strongly suggests coordinated review posting.
The reviews show a mix of authentic and suspicious characteristics. Genuine reviews tend to mention specific installation challenges, size concerns, and practical modifications (like adding cardboard). However, the suspicious reviews often use exaggerated emotional language ('absolute cutest thing ever,' 'legit,' 'thrilled') without substantive detail. The timing pattern and repetitive praise for the same features (lid functionality, pocket space, appearance) suggest organized promotion rather than organic customer feedback.
Key positive indicators include the presence of critical reviews discussing real usage issues (size concerns, fit problems) and specific installation details. Negative indicators include duplicate reviews, overly enthusiastic language without substance, and the statistical improbability of such uniformly positive feedback for a product with documented fit and size issues. The moderate fake percentage reflects that while many reviews appear genuine, there's clear evidence of review manipulation affecting the overall rating.
Key patterns identified in the review analysis include: Duplicate review content, Overly enthusiastic language without substance, Repetitive feature mentions.

How We Detect Fake Reviews
Our AI analyzes multiple factors: language patterns (generic vs. specific), reviewer behavior (history, timing), temporal anomalies (review clusters), verification status, sentiment authenticity, and statistical outliers. No single factor determines a review is fake - we look at the combination of signals.
Important Limitations
No automated system is perfect. Sophisticated fake reviews can evade detection, and some genuine reviews may be incorrectly flagged. Use this analysis as one data point in your purchasing decision, not the only factor. Reading actual review content yourself is always valuable.
